HOW TO STORE STRAWBERRY RHUBARB PIE. This pie can be kept at room temperature for up to 36 hours. After that, it’s best to cover it with foil and keep it refrigerated. If it hangs around for more than 5 days or so, it’s probably best to freeze it.

Does a fruit pie need to be refrigerated?
According to the U.S. Department of Agriculture, fruit pies made with sugar can be stored at room temperature for up to two days. … On the other hand, pie made with custard or cream—or ones with egg in the filling (including pecan and pumpkin pie)—do need to be refrigerated.

How do you keep a pie crust crispy overnight?
The most common way to ward off a soggy pie crust is by a process called blind baking. Blind baking means you pre-bake the crust (sometimes covered with parchment or foil and weighed down with pie weights to prevent the crust from bubbling up) so that it sets and crisps up before you add any wet filling.

How long should a pie cool before refrigerating?
Make Sure Pies are Safe After Cooking Cool them at room temperature for only 30 minutes after you take them out of the oven. Put them in the refrigerator to complete cooling and to keep them cold. Keep pies in the refrigerator at 41°F or colder, except during the time they are being served.
How do you store a baked pie?
For best results, first bake the pie and then place it uncovered in the freezer. When completely frozen, wrap the pie tightly or place in a plastic freezer bag and place back in the freezer. Frozen, baked fruit pies will keep up to 4 months.

Does Apple Pie need refrigeration?
A basic apple pie made with sugar will last up to two days at room temperature in an airtight container. Afterwards, it needs to go in the refrigerator and will last there for up to two days. Apple pie made with a sugar substitute or without sugar will last up to two days in the fridge.

How long does rhubarb last in the fridge?
The deeper the red color of the stalks, the more flavorful. Larger stalks are stringy and not as tender as the medium-sized stalks. For proper storage, trim and discard leaves. The stalks can be kept in the refrigerator, unwashed and wrapped, for up to three weeks.

How do you make strawberries last longer in the refrigerator?
All you need is a bit of vinegar, water, and a colander or salad spinner. To start off, pour about ½ cup of white vinegar and 2 ½ cups of water into a large bowl, and soak your berries in the mixture for a few minutes. The vinegar will get rid of mold spores and bacteria, which make your strawberries spoil quicker.
